The HP StorageWorks 1/8 G2 Tape Autoloader integrated with the MSL Tape Library for LTO-4 provides a compact, enterprise-grade backup solution designed to protect data with automated media handling and built-in encryption. This combination delivers scalable tape-based storage suitable for small to mid-size data centers, remote offices, and deployment environments where reliable archives, quick restores, and strong data-at-rest protection are essential. With the LTO-4 Encryption Kit, you gain hardware-assisted security to help meet regulatory and compliance requirements while maintaining seamless integration with your existing backup software stack.

  • Compact, scalable design that combines an eight-slot autoloader with a full MSL library in a 1U footprint, ideal for space-constrained data centers and branches.
  • High-capacity LTO-4 media: each tape cartridge stores up to 800 GB native capacity (up to ~1.6 TB with compression), enabling long-term retention and fewer media swaps during backup windows.
  • Hardware-based encryption kit included: data-at-rest protection to help meet security and compliance requirements without impacting performance or workflows.
  • Seamless integration with standard backup software and enterprise storage networks, offering automated media handling, inventory management, and reliable tape robotics for routine backups and restores.
  • Designed for reliability and ease of maintenance, featuring robust media management, error recovery mechanisms, and HP engineering support to minimize downtime and maximize backup availability.

how to install HP StorageWorks 1/8 G2 Tape Autoloader and MSL Tape Library LTO-4 Encryption Kit

Installing this system begins with preparing the environment and ensuring your data center or remote site meets the basic requirements for a reliable tape library deployment. Start by validating rack space, power, cooling, and cable management to support the 1U footprint and associated hardware. Next, connect the library to your backup server or media server using the appropriate host connection (often via SCSI or SAS depending on the configuration). Once physical installation is complete, power on the unit and perform an initial hardware self-test and diagnostics.

Inventory and configure: access the library’s management interface, run an inventory to verify media slots, robot status, and tape presence, and ensure the LTO-4 tapes are properly loaded in the autoloader. Enable the LTO-4 Encryption Kit within the library’s security settings, and initialize the encryption keys according to your organization’s key-management policy. Integrate the library with your backup software, mapping the library to the appropriate media pools, drive pools, and retention policies. Configure automatic media partitioning, if supported, to optimize media reuse and archiving strategies.

Security and compliance: enforce access controls for the library management interface, enable encryption key rotation schedules, and verify that backups use encrypted media as configured. Perform a full backup cycle to validate read/write operations to the LTO-4 tapes and perform a test restore to ensure data integrity and recoverability. Document the configuration, update firmware if necessary, and establish a regular maintenance window to monitor drive health, media conditions, and media lifecycle management.

Operational best practices: establish a rotation plan aligned with your data retention requirements, implement offsite storage for disaster recovery, and leverage alerting and monitoring to detect media or robotic errors early. Train on-site staff to handle media properly, perform routine cleaning routines for tape drives, and maintain an inventory of spare tapes to minimize backup downtime during tape swaps or media replacement.
